## Narrative

Employee servicing a CAT 922 loader.  While descending loader, lost his grip and fell backwards.  Fall was broken when his left upper arm struck a U-shaped piece of steel on a nearby welder.  Employee crushed an artery.  Had surgery to remove blood clot and sew arteries together. Full circulation restored.  Out of work with restrictions.
